Bashir Persian rugs gather stepped miniature medallions and angular motifs into rhythmic all-over fields. diagonal movement gives the compositions a distinctive energy, while wool and a palette of red, brown, cream and neutral tones lend each antique rug a grounded material presence.
the collection includes pieces dating from the nineteenth and early twentieth centuries. softened color, irregular drawing and the visible passage of time distinguish each rug, allowing the original geometry to remain clear without losing the character of age.
